The Complete Guide to Polynesian Tattoos

A Polynesian tattoo isn't just a design that looks good on the skin. It's a story. Ameo opens the guide with what these tattoos really mean, why there isn't just one tradition, and how a piece that's uniquely yours comes to life.

If you're thinking about getting a Polynesian tattoo, the first thing I'd like you to know is this…

A Polynesian tattoo isn't just a design that looks good on the skin. It's a story.

For thousands of years, Polynesian people have used tattooing to represent identity, family, achievements, beliefs and life's journey. Every pattern has meaning. Every section has purpose. That's what makes this style so powerful.

One of the things I enjoy most about my work is helping people understand that before we even begin designing their tattoo.

Polynesian Tattooing Isn't Just One Style

A lot of people come to me asking for a "Polynesian tattoo", but they're often surprised to learn there isn't just one tradition.

Polynesian tattooing includes many different cultures, each with its own history and artistic language. Samoan, Māori, Marquesan, Hawaiian and Tahitian traditions all have their own styles and meanings, as well as other Pacific nations.

While they share common roots, they're not all the same, and I believe it's important to respect those differences.

The Tattoo Should Tell Your Story

One question I get asked all the time is…

"What do these symbols mean?"

The answer isn't always simple.

Some patterns represent protection. Others speak about family, courage, leadership, the ocean, growth or resilience. But the real beauty of Polynesian tattooing is that these elements come together to tell a personal story.

That's why I don't believe in copying tattoos from the internet.

Your tattoo should represent your life, not someone else's.

My Design Process

Every client who sits in my chair starts in exactly the same place, with a conversation.

I want to know who you are.

Why are you getting this tattoo?

What moments have shaped your life?

What values matter most to you?

Only after I understand those things do I start putting pencil to paper.

Every design I create is drawn specifically for the individual wearing it. I don't have a folder of pre-made sleeves or half-finished templates waiting for someone to choose from.

The story comes first.

The artwork follows.

Choosing the Right Artist Matters

Polynesian tattooing is incredibly detailed, but good design is about far more than clean lines.

The artist you choose should understand the traditions behind the work, respect where it comes from and take the time to create something that's unique to you.

This isn't the kind of tattoo you should rush.

It's something you'll wear for life.
